In the landscape of Indian cinema, 2010 brought forth a myriad of compelling narratives, among which "Aashayein" stands out as a poignant drama that captivates audiences with its emotional depth and stellar performances. Directed by Nagesh Kukunoor, this film explores the complexities of human relationships and the resilience of the human spirit. Bollywood Drama Analysis"Aashayein" is a quintessential example of a Bollywood drama that seamlessly blends emotional storytelling with compelling character arcs. The film delves into the life of a young man, Rahul, who grapples with a terminal illness and the impact it has on his relationships. The narrative structure is meticulously crafted, ensuring that each scene contributes to the overall emotional resonance of the story. Aashayein Cast PerformancesThe cast of "Aashayein" delivers powerhouse performances that elevate the film's emotional impact. John Abraham, in the role of Rahul, brings a raw and vulnerable portrayal that resonates with audiences. His chemistry with co-stars Sonal Sehgal and Girish Karnad adds depth to the narrative.
